Question XII

2015 Bar · Labor Law · 2 sub-questions

XII. Blank Garments, Inc. (BLANK), a clothing manufacturer, employs more than 200 employees in its manufacturing business. Because of its high overhead, BLANK decided to sell its manufacturing business to Bleach Garments, Inc. (BLEACH) lock, stock and barrel which included goodwill, equipment, and personnel. After taking on BLANK's business, BLEACH reduces the workforce by not hiring half the workers specifically the ones with seniority. BLANK and BLEACH are still discerned to be sister companies with identical incorporators. The laid-off employees sue both BLANK and BLEACH for unlawful termination.
(a)(a) How would you decide this case? (4%)
(b)(b) What is the "successor employer" doctrine? (2%)
